Mr Kendrick is trying to organize his year 7 class into rows for their class photograph. If Mr Kendrick wishes to organize the 24 students into rows containing equal numbers for students, what possible arrangement can he have. Note Mr Kendrick will not be in the photograph

Just list the factors of 24. Those are the possible numbers of students that can be in each row.
1,2,3,4,6,8,12,24 are the possible row sizes.
